Rendered entirely in 18k white gold — from the 43mm round case and bezel to the crown and dial itself — the Overseas Métiers d'Art 7600U/000G-B211 is a study in precious-metal cohesion. At 12.90mm thick, the proportions remain wearable, while a sapphire-glass transparent caseback invites a view of the movement within.
A black alligator Mississippiensis strap secures the watch to the wrist, fastened by a deployant buckle also fashioned in 18k white gold. The watch carries a water resistance rating of 3 bar, and is delivered with a magnifying glass included.
This is a piece that sits at the intersection of Vacheron Constantin's Overseas sporting heritage and the decorative artistry of the Métiers d'Art collection — distinguished by its all-white-gold construction and meticulous attention to material throughout.
